We are currently searching for an experienced Roadway Engineer to support our West Gulf Region located in Bentonville or Little Rock, AR .

What you’ll be doing :

  • Familiarity with calculating plans quantities and engineering estimates, developing construction specifications, and coordinating with subconsultants
  • Leading or assisting in the development of project designs and directing EIs and designers to successfully execute and deliver project work, while implementing client focused strategies
  • Applying established and well-defined engineering techniques, procedures, policies or standards
  • Prepares and modifies reports, specifications, plans, construction schedules, and designs for projects
  • Aspires to work in a team environment and is willing to participate in business development efforts and meetings with clients.

Work as part of a team to deliver a range of transportation and civil design projects

  • Participates in ongoing development, communication and implementation of team concepts, programs and policies. Coordinates work to ensure best practices with all team members
  • Attends appropriate team meetings
  • Work on detailed engineering assignments including calculations and relatively standard work activities
  • Adjusts and correlates data, recognizes discrepancies in results
  • Identify and analyze problems using reasoning to arrive at conclusions
  • Applies standard practices and techniques to accomplish work assignments
  • Understands and adheres to assigned phase and task schedules and budgets to ensure timely and cost-effective completion of project
  • Adheres to company standards for quality assurance and quality control as defined in the quality manual

What you need to have :

  • BS degree in Civil Engineering from an accredited four-year college or university
  • 4+ years relevant experience in roadway design
  • Must have proven skills in meeting DOT expectations, schedules and budgets
  • ARDOT experience is preferred but not required
  • PE is preferred, FE is required
  • Experienced in DOT design methods, plan preparation, standards, and specifications
  • Proficient with MicroStation
